On the Reduction of Rank of Linear Differential Systems.

Abstract

The rank of a linear differential system has been shown to be reducible to rank one by augmenting the given system to a higher dimensional one. In this paper, the augmented system is transformed in block-diagonal form, revealing the structure of solutions of this system relative to those of the given system. An application of this technique is given for regular singular systems which shows how this may be used to computational advantage. (Author)
